CVE-2013-0437
Last modified
CVE-2013-0437 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Unspecified vulnerability in the Java Runtime Environment (JRE) component in Oracle Java SE 7 through Update 11 and JavaFX 2.2.4 and earlier all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ability via unknown vectors related to 2D.. EPSS estimates a 5.94%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
